Hi, We have a problem with the android app on a Android 9.0 tv box. As far as I know the Android version is just a plain version of Android pie and not a tv version? It seems like the cache is not erased when it is played. We use the auto fill option although I have tried just downloading a cache block with the same results. We have a poor internet connection so use the cache when the stream starts to be intermittent. This happens every evening and I don't know what the cause is. If I do a speed test the speed seems to be good enough but the stream still stops and starts. We are connected to the internet through a cable so not a wireless issue. When we play the cache it plays the same songs over and over again. I have tried deleting the cache and starting over but the results are the same. I have also uninstalled and reinstalled the app without any change. I don't know what to try at this point and any suggestions would be greatly appreciated. Thanks, Gerry
